Ocular neovascular-related diseases: immunological mechanisms of development and the potential of anti-angiogenic therapy

Abstract: The paper adresses three ocular diseases - “wet” type of age-related macular degeneration, diabetic macular edema and neovascular glaucoma, which have similar neovascular changes and immunological disorders. The key moment of neovascularization development is an imbalance between pro- and anti-angiogenic factors. Particular attention is paid to vascular endothelial growth factor (VEGF-A), pigment epithelial derived factor (PEDF), transforming growth factor-beta (ТGF-β). “…The authors [19] concluded that although the ICC was high, AS-OCT and UBM could not be used interchangeably for ACD measurements in pseudophakic eyes. Furthermore, Zhang [21] compared ACD measurement with AS-OCT and UBM in eyes after ICL V4 implantation. The results showed that AS-OCT slightly but significantly overestimated ACD by a mean of 0.058 mm than UBM.…”

“…As referred to C-ICL and vault measurements comparation among AS-OCT, Pentacam and UBM, there has been limited studies so far. Zhangs’ [21] reported that AS-OCT gave a comparable C-ICL measurements but significantly higher vault measurement than UBM in eyes after ICL implantation. A significantly good correlation was found between OCT and UBM, but the 95% LoA of vault measurements indicated that the difference between these two devices was clinically unacceptable.…”
